Rep. Eric Burlison, a U.S. Congressman representing Missouri’s 7th district, recently addressed issues related to government transparency and fiscal responsibility in a series of posts on his social media account.

On August 4, 2025, Burlison shared a message referencing secrecy within the federal government: "Washington is shrouded in secrets—none more elusive than the Pentagon’s crash retrieval program and UAPs. Watch my interview with @KristinFisher now on YouTube https://t.co/E3irAqqE2Y". The same day, he posted a link without additional comment: "https://t.co/ADxaTBsLcn".

On August 5, 2025, Burlison commented on upcoming congressional budget negotiations: "Congress has another budget deadline come September. Individual spending bills are probably off the table, but that's no excuse to throw caution to the wind. https://t.co/cItdv3M3HH".

Burlison has represented Missouri's 7th District in Congress since 2023 after succeeding Billy Long. Before serving in Congress, he was a member of the Missouri House of Representatives from 2009 to 2017 and served in the Missouri Senate from 2019 to 2023. Born in Springfield, Missouri in 1976, Burlison currently resides in Ozark and holds degrees from Missouri State University.
